9 of the 11 that played were academy graduates, and none of them would even be there if it wasnt for Dario. He isnt even moderately well paid compared to most in football, and has done an amazing job. He could easily have got far more money with some of the offers he has turned down. He has stayed because he loves the club, for no other reason.

@Tony Broke, it's right that players will always move on, but that is the way of the world. The great thing is, now the academy is back in full swing even people like Nick Powell arent irreplaceable. We have Max Clayton and Shaun Miller, two more extremely highly rated academy graduates, waiting in the wings for a game. Clayton played with Powell in the England u-18s and from what we've seen so far could be at least as good. Miller scored 25 goals for us last season and in the first two months of this one before being injured and losing his place to Powell and AJ Leitch-Smith. Those two will do us proud in League 1, and the Powell cash will keep the academy going for a few years.

@fibonacci, Steve Holland, who was in charge of Crewe's academy for years before an unsuccessful spell as manager when Dario first stood down, is now assistant manager at Chelsea.
